メインコンテンツに移動

FAILステータスのWebhookイベントにageCategoryが含まれるようになりました

年齢データが利用可能な場合、Verification.Result WebhookイベントのFAILステータスイベントにageCategoryフィールドが含まれるように更新しました。

新機能

FAILステータスイベントでのageCategory

ageCategoryフィールドは、次の条件を満たす場合、Verification.Result WebhookイベントのFAILステータスに含まれるようになりました:

  • failureReasonage-criteria-not-met
  • 年齢データが利用可能(age.lowage.highの両方が存在)

これにより、年齢基準を満たさないために検証が失敗した場合でも、ユーザーの年齢カテゴリに関するより完全な情報が提供され、明確なアクセス制御の境界を維持しながら、より優れた分析とログ記録が可能になります。

ドキュメントの更新

Verification.Resultドキュメントがこの変更を反映するように更新されました:

  • フィールドテーブル: FAILステータスでageCategoryが存在するタイミングを明確にするために説明を更新
  • 主な違いテーブル: WebhookイベントとAPIエンドポイントでageCategoryが存在するタイミングを明確化
  • FAILステータスのフィールド存在ルール: 特定の条件でageCategoryを「場合によって含まれる」として表示するように更新
  • 完全なフィールドマトリックス: WebhookのFAILステータスでageCategoryを「sometimes²」として表示するように更新
  • ペイロードの例: 新しい動作を示すためにFAILステータスの例にageCategoryを追加
  • 実装チェックリスト: FAILステータスでageCategoryを処理するためのガイダンスを更新
  • 実装ノート: PASSとFAILの両方のステータスでのageCategoryの動作を明確化

重要な注意事項

  • アクセス制御: FAILステータスイベントでageCategoryが存在する場合でも、アクセス制御の決定に決して使用しないでください。アクセスを決定するには、常にstatusフィールドを使用してください。
  • 一貫性: この更新はWebhookイベントとAPIエンドポイントの応答の両方に適用されます
  • 言語サポート: すべての言語バージョン(英語、日本語、簡体字中国語、韓国語)が更新されました

次のステップ

  • 更新されたVerification.Resultドキュメントを確認してください
  • 必要に応じて、FAILステータスイベントでageCategoryを処理するように統合を更新してください
  • 覚えておいてください: ステータスがFAILの場合、フィールドが存在する場合でも、アクセス制御にageCategoryを使用しないでください。分析、ログ記録、または情報提供の目的でのみ使用してください。